Call of Duty: Ghosts has dedicated servers on Xbox One

Console bundle, new game modes detailed.

Call of Duty: Ghosts will have dedicated servers on Xbox One thanks to the cloud, Activision announced during Microsoft's Gamescom 2013 press briefing.

The game will also be available in a special console bundle with Xbox One, the publisher added.

A fresh trailer below details new game mode Crank, in which kills power you up. But you must maintain a chain of kills every 30 seconds or you blow up.

Search and Destroy, another new addition, sees you drop tags upon death which your team-mates can use to revive you. But if an enemy takes it, you're out.
